如何使用JavaScript控制嵌入标记中的音频
启动、停止和暂停按钮正在工作,但我无法控制音频滚动条 这是我的代码>>>我的代码的目标是在不使用html5的情况下同时控制两个音频如何使用JavaScript控制嵌入标记中的音频,javascript,html,audio,Javascript,Html,Audio,启动、停止和暂停按钮正在工作,但我无法控制音频滚动条 这是我的代码>>>我的代码的目标是在不使用html5的情况下同时控制两个音频 <HTML> <HEAD> <SCRIPT LANGUAGE="JavaScript"> function play() { window.document.embeds[0].Play() window.documen
<HTML>
<HEAD>
<SCRIPT LANGUAGE="JavaScript">
function play() {
window.document.embeds[0].Play()
window.document.embeds[1].Play()
}
function stop() {
window.document.embeds[0].Stop()
window.document.embeds[1].Stop()
}
function start() {
window.document.embeds[0].Rewind()
window.document.embeds[1].Rewind()
}
function forward() {
window.document.embeds[0].Forward();
window.document.embeds[1].Forward();
}
function forward() {
window.document.embeds[0].forward();
window.document.embeds[1].forward();
}
function forward() {
window.document.embeds[0].back();
window.document.embeds[1].back();
}
</SCRIPT>
</HEAD>
<BODY onLoad="start()">
<EMBED SRC="Sound/Egypt.wav" NAME="video" AUTOSTART="false">
<EMBED SRC= "Sound/Madina.wav" AUTOSTART="false">
<FORM>
<INPUT TYPE="BUTTON" VALUE="Reset" onClick="start()">
<INPUT TYPE="BUTTON" VALUE="Play" onClick="play()">
<INPUT TYPE="BUTTON" VALUE="Pause" onClick="stop()">
<INPUT TYPE="BUTTON" VALUE="<<" onClick="forward()">
<INPUT TYPE="BUTTON" VALUE=">>" onClick="backward()">
</FORM>
</BODY>
</HTML>
函数播放(){
window.document.embeddes[0].Play()
window.document.embeddes[1].Play()
}
函数停止(){
window.document.embeddes[0].Stop()
window.document.embeddes[1].Stop()
}
函数start(){
window.document.embeddes[0]。倒带()
window.document.embeddes[1].倒带()
}
函数forward(){
window.document.embeddes[0].Forward();
window.document.embeddes[1].Forward();
}
函数forward(){
window.document.embeddes[0].forward();
window.document.embeddes[1].forward();
}
函数forward(){
window.document.embeddes[0].back();
window.document.embeddes[1].back();
}
不确定这是否可以在没有HTML5的情况下实现。为什么不试试呢?因为html5并不是适用于所有浏览器
function ScrollSound(time){
var x = document.getElementById("first");
x.SetTime(time+ x.GetTime());
var y = document.getElementById("second");
y.SetTime(time+ y.GetTime());
}